An online casino can make a strong first impression before a single game has loaded. The feeling begins with the route through the site: how quickly the welcome page makes sense, how naturally the lobby opens up, and whether each section seems to have a clear purpose. In that respect, navigation is more than a practical feature. It quietly shapes the tone of the entire entertainment experience.
A polished platform often feels calm and inviting because its layout removes unnecessary friction. A crowded interface, by contrast, can make even an attractive collection of games feel distant or confusing. For adult users who value convenience alongside visual appeal, the quality of the journey between pages can matter just as much as the content waiting at the end of it.
The first impression is built from small signals
The opening screen usually establishes the platform’s personality. Colour, spacing, typography, and imagery work together to suggest whether the environment is energetic, relaxed, luxurious, or playful. Yet visual style only goes so far. If the main menu is difficult to understand, the atmosphere quickly loses its charm.
Good navigation tends to reveal itself through small, almost invisible decisions. Important areas are easy to locate, labels are written in familiar language, and the page does not force visitors to decode a complicated structure. The result is a sense of welcome rather than a sense of being processed through a sales funnel.
- Clear menus make the platform feel more confident and established.
- Consistent page layouts help the experience feel continuous rather than fragmented.
- Readable text allows the visual design to support, rather than compete with, the entertainment.
This is why a simple interface can feel more sophisticated than an overloaded one. Restraint gives the visitor room to notice the atmosphere, while clutter keeps attention fixed on finding the next button.
Flow turns a collection into an experience
A casino lobby is not merely a catalogue. It is a transition space between arrival and entertainment, and its organisation influences how the whole platform is perceived. When categories appear in a sensible order and the route back to the main lobby remains obvious, the site feels coherent. Each page seems to belong to the same environment.

Strong flow also depends on continuity. A visitor should not feel that every new page has been designed by a different team with a different idea of what matters. Matching buttons, familiar menus, stable terminology, and predictable page placement create a quiet rhythm. That rhythm makes the platform easier to settle into and gives the entertainment a more polished character.
Readability changes the emotional temperature
Readability is often discussed as a technical quality, but it has an emotional effect too. Spacious layouts and clear headings can make a platform feel open and unhurried. Dense panels, tiny labels, and competing banners create a sharper, more demanding mood, even when the underlying content is similar.
This does not mean an online casino has to look minimal or restrained. Bright colours, animated elements, and dramatic artwork can be enjoyable when they are balanced by a clear visual hierarchy. The important point is that decoration should guide attention rather than scatter it. A lively design can still be easy to understand.
Several details influence that balance:
- Headings that describe sections plainly make browsing feel more natural.
- Strong contrast helps important information stand apart without excessive emphasis.
- Responsive pages preserve the same sense of order across phones, tablets, and desktops.
- Short, well-placed descriptions add context without turning the lobby into a wall of text.
When these features work together, the platform feels considerate. The visitor can appreciate the design without having to work around it, which is one of the clearest signs of a mature digital experience.
